Google Charts is a free, powerful JavaScript charting library and visualization toolset. It allows developers to create interactive charts and graphs that integrate seamlessly into web pages and applications. With support for a wide variety of chart types and easy customization, Google Charts enables visually impactful data representation.

PhotoStitcher is a photo stitching software that allows users to stitch multiple photos together to create panoramic images. It has an intuitive interface and advanced features like exposure compensation and seam editing.
